Waiters and Waitresses Salary in Western Central North Carolina nonmetropolitan area, North Carolina

The annual salary statistics of waiters and waitresses in Western Central North Carolina nonmetropolitan area, North Carolina is shown in Table 1. The wage data of waiters and waitresses in Western Central North Carolina nonmetropolitan area is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].

Table 1. Annual Salary of Waiters and Waitresses in Western Central North Carolina nonmetropolitan area, North Carolina

Percentile BracketAverage Annual Salary
10th Percentile Wage
$16,300
25th Percentile Wage
$17,200
50th Percentile Wage
$20,720
75th Percentile Wage
$35,380
90th Percentile Wage
$56,960

Table 1 shows the average annual salary for waiters and waitresses in Western Central North Carolina nonmetropolitan area, North Carolina in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$56,960.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$20,720.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$16,300.

Median salary trend (2012 to 2022)

The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of waiters and waitresses from 2012 to 2022.

YearMedian SalaryYearly Growth10-Year Growth
2022
$20,720
15.06% 14.04%
2021
$17,600
-3.69% -
2020
$18,250
1.10% -
2019
$18,050
-4.21% -
2018
$18,810
0.53% -
2017
$18,710
-1.71% -
2016
$19,030
5.10% -
2015
$18,060
1.94% -
2014
$17,710
-1.69% -
2013
$18,010
1.11% -
2012
$17,810
- -

Table 2. Compare Waiters and Waitresses Salary in Western Central North Carolina nonmetropolitan area with Other North Carolina Cities

From Table 3 we note that the median annual salary of $20,720 in Western Central North Carolina nonmetropolitan area is in the middle of salary range for waiters and waitresses in state of North Carolina. In comparison, the annual salary of waiters and waitresses in Western Central North Carolina nonmetropolitan area is 8.0 percent (8.0%) lower than that in the highest paying Raleigh-Cary and 12.8 percent (12.8%) higher than that in the lowest paying Goldsboro.

Cities/Areas Median Annual Salary
Raleigh-Cary
$22,520
Durham-Chapel Hill
$22,450
Western North Carolina nonmetropolitan area
$22,080
Greensboro-High Point
$21,330
Asheville
$21,230
Greenville
$20,930
Western Central North Carolina nonmetropolitan area
$20,720
Wilmington
$20,660
Winston-Salem
$20,430
Hickory-Lenoir-Morganton
$20,380
Burlington
$20,280
Other North Carolina nonmetropolitan area
$20,210
Fayetteville
$20,130
New Bern
$20,000
Northeastern North Carolina nonmetropolitan area
$19,990
Rocky Mount
$19,740
Jacksonville
$19,070
Goldsboro
$18,070
